About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Receive wood from saw shop and piece together with nail gun along set stringers
- Stack finished product by hand for forklift operators to move to appropriate areas
- Ensure safety for yourself and others by following all procedures as set by the company
- Achieve high standards of quality while maintaining high volume of finished goods
- Build and repair wooden pallets from freshly cut or recycled wood on a daily basis
- Work in conditions including heat, cold, elements, and air particulate
- Repetitively lift up to 50–75 pounds and bend, stoop, walk, turn, pivot, and stand for entire shifts
- Use required personal protective equipment, including eye protection, ear protection, and safety shoes
